So I just bought my first small sebenza with micarta inlays (second sebenza that I own).
I've only had it for less than a week and the micarta is already all black (which I'm okay with). Granted, I do work in a machine shop that uses oil for coolant so my hands always have some oil on them even if I wipe them with a towel before using my sebbie. All of this has made me curious as to how it could look 2-5 years or more from now.

My questions are : How does the micarta wear over time? Does anyone have a crk with micarta inlays that they've had and carried for years? Pictures would be greatly appreciated.
 
There is a photo of my small Classic MM micarta somewhere(worn thread) here(lost my photo's), that I carried the majority of the day for 8 or so years. I sent it to CRK recently to be reblasted, and it looks like new
Before sending it in , the inlays would get a bit dark, then I would clean them, but the ti had the finish almost completely gone. The micarta inlays hold up real well.
